302 Redirect

En 302 redirect er en midlertidig omdirigering, der anvendes til at sende brugere fra en URL til en anden. Denne type redirect er nyttig, når en webside er midlertidigt utilgængelig, men man ønsker at bevare den oprindelige URL til fremtidig brug. Et typisk eksempel kunne være, hvis en webshop opdaterer et produkt eller et landspecifikt tilbud, men ikke ønsker at ændre den originale URL. I sådanne tilfælde kan en 302 redirect sikre, at besøgende stadig får adgang til en relevant side, mens den originale URL forbliver intakt.

En af de primære udfordringer ved 302 redirects er, at de ikke er SEO-venlige i samme grad som deres bedsteven, 301 redirects. Søgemaskiner kan have svært ved at forstå den midlertidige karakter af 302 redirects, hvilket kan føre til, at din side ikke rangerer så højt som ønsket. Derudover kan der opstå problemer, hvis 302 redirects bruges forkert, for eksempel ved at omdirigere for ofte, hvilket kan forvirre både brugere og søgemaskiner.

Fordele ved 302 Redirects

En væsentlig fordel ved 302 redirects er, at de gør det muligt at guide brugere til en alternativ side uden at miste rangeringen af den oprindelige URL. De er ideelle i situationer, hvor indhold kun er midlertidigt ændret eller hvor man afventer opdateringer. Denne metode kan hjælpe med at bevare brugertilfredshed, ved at sikre, at besøgende letteligt får adgang til relevant information.

Ulemper ved 302 Redirects

Ulemperne inkluderer, at søgemaskiner kan vælge at ignorere links fra den oprindelige URL, da de per definition ser 302 som midlertidige. Hvis en side ofte bruger 302 redirects uden en klar plan, kan det føre til et dårligt brugeroplevelse og forvirring, ligesom det kan skade dit websites samlede SEO. Det er vigtigt at vurdere formålet med redirecten og sikre, at den er nødvendig.

Erfaringer og Almindelige Fejl

En almindelig fejl er at anvende 302 redirects, når 301 redirects ville være mere hensigtsmæssige. For eksempel, hvis en side er permanent flyttet, bør en 301 redirect anvendes i stedet for 302 for at bevare dens SEO-værdi. Desuden kan oversete redirects medføre en lang kæde af omdirigeringer, hvilket skaber unødvendig kompleksitet og potentielt skader sidehastigheden.

Kodeeksempel

Implementeringen af en 302 redirect kan udføres via serverkonfiguration eller skriptsprog. For eksempel i PHP kan en simpel 302 redirect se således ud:


Historisk Baggrund

302 redirects blev udviklet som en del af HTTP-protokollen, der blev lanceret i 1999. Formålet med denne type redirect var at give webudviklere en metode til midlertidigt at ændre en URL uden at miste information om den originale. Mens 302 tidligere var standarden for midlertidige omdirigeringer, er 301 redirects nu blevet mere populære på grund af deres SEO-venlige egenskaber. Det er vigtigt for webudviklere at forstå forskellen, da det kan have en betydelig indvirkning på en hjemmesides synlighed online.

Sidst opdateret 19. december 2024